Nanakwaku is a Ghanaian Akan male name traditionally given to boys born on Wednesday. In Akan culture, 'Kwaku' means 'born on Wednesday,' while 'Nana' is an honorific title meaning 'chief' or 'king,' symbolizing respect and leadership. Thus, Nanakwaku combines these to mean 'the respected one born on Wednesday,' emphasizing cultural heritage and social esteem.

Cultural Significance of Nanakwaku

In Akan culture, names are deeply tied to the day of birth and social status. 'Nanakwaku' represents a boy born on Wednesday ('Kwaku') with the honorific 'Nana,' signifying royalty or elder respect. This name reflects cultural values where identity is linked to both time and lineage, reinforcing connection to community and heritage through naming traditions.
